How Long Can a UPS Uninterruptible Power Supply Be Used

Summary: A UPS (uninterruptible power supply) typically lasts 3–8 years, depending on usage, maintenance, and environmental factors. This article explores UPS lifespan optimization, industry trends, and actionable tips to maximize equipment longevity for businesses and households.

What Determines a UPS System's Lifespan?

Think of a UPS like a car – how long it serves you depends on how you drive and maintain it. Here are the key factors affecting UPS equipment longevity:

  • Battery Type: Lead-acid batteries last 3–5 years, while lithium-ion models can work 5–8 years
  • Usage Frequency: Systems handling daily power fluctuations degrade faster than standby units
  • Load Capacity: Operating at 80%+ rated capacity reduces lifespan by 30–40% compared to 50% load
  • Environment: Every 10°C above 25°C cuts battery life by half (IEEE Power Engineering Society data)

Pro Tip: Most UPS failures occur due to expired batteries, not the main unit. Regular battery checks can extend system usability by 2–3 years.

4 Practical Ways to Extend UPS Service Life

Want your power backup system to outlive its warranty? Try these field-tested strategies:

  • Battery Conditioning: Perform full discharge-recharge cycles quarterly
  • Load Management: Keep power draw below 70% of rated capacity
  • Thermal Control: Maintain ambient temperature at 20–25°C
  • Firmware Updates: Install manufacturer-released software patches

When Should You Replace Your UPS?

Watch for these warning signs:

  • Frequent unexplained switchovers to battery
  • Runtime decreasing by over 40% from original specs
  • Audible alarms or error codes (especially battery-related)

Industry-Specific Considerations

Manufacturing Facilities

Heavy machinery operations require UPS systems with:

  • Dual-conversion technology
  • 10–15 minute runtime buffers
  • Surge protection up to 200 kA

Data Centers

Mission-critical installations need:

  • N+1 redundant configurations
  • Lithium-ion batteries
  • Hot-swappable components

FAQ

How often should UPS batteries be replaced?

Every 3–5 years for lead-acid, 5–8 years for lithium-ion models.

Can a UPS work without batteries?

Most units require batteries for voltage regulation, even when grid power is stable.

What's the cost difference between repair and replacement?

Battery replacement costs 20–30% of new system price, while complete UPS replacement averages 60–80% of original cost.
